What are the responsibilities and job description for the Lead Data Engineer position at Prudential?
Job Classification:
Technology - Engineering & CloudPrudential’s Global Technology team is the spark that ignites the power of Prudential for our customers and employees worldwide. Our organization plays a critical and highly visible role in delivering customer-driven solutions across every area of the company. The Global Technology team is made up of diverse, agile-thinking, and highly-skilled professionals; we use our combined capabilities to enable the organization with innovation, speed, agility, scalability and efficiency.
The Global Technology team takes great pride in our culture where digital transformation is built into our DNA. When you join the Global Technology organization at Prudential, you’ll unlock a challenging and impactful career – all while growing your skills and advancing your profession at one of the world’s leading financial services institutions.
Responsibilities
Provide Infrastructure and Operational Support for
- End-to-end data lake/warehousing/mart/business intelligence/ analytics/ services solutions (ingest, storage, integration, processing, services, access) in AWS
- Data lake data intake/request/onboarding services
- Data lake ingestion services for batch/real time data ingest
- Data processing services (ETL/ELT) for batch/real time (Glue/Kinesis/EMR)
- Data storage services for data lake(S3)/ data warehouses (RDS/Redshift)/ data marts
- Data services layer including Athena, Redshift, RDS, microservices and APIs
- Pipeline orchestration services including lambda, step functions, MWAA(optional)
- Data security services (IAM/KMS/SM/encryption/anonymization/RBAC)
- Data access provisioning services (Accounts, IAM Roles RBAC), processes, documentation and education
- Data provisioning services for data consumption patterns including microservices, APIs and extracts
- Metadata capture and catalog services for data lake(S3/Athena), data warehouses (RDS/Redshift), Microservices/APIs
- Metadata capture and catalog services for pipeline/log data for monitoring /support
- Release support through CI/CD pipelines
- Prepare operation support documentation and SOPs for data platform support
- Support data stream migration from traditional sources (RDBMS, NAS, MFT) to AWS relational databases such as Amazon RDS, Aurora, and Redshift
- Provide governance/audit reporting for data platform access
- Serve as technical lead for the DataOps / MLOps product owner
- Partner with immediate engineering team, product owner, IT, partners on EDP agenda
- Provide technology thought leadership, consulting, and coaching/mentoring
- Establish and enforce best practices for production release / support processes
- Work with scrum master to develop and own backlog, sprints, stories, features, and epics
Qualifications
- Bachelor's degree in Computer Science, Software Engineering, MIS or equivalent combination of education and experience
- Solid understanding of DataOps / MLOps concepts and goals
- Experience implementing, supporting data lakes, data warehouses and data applications on AWS for large enterprises
- Programming experience with Java, Python/Scala, Shell scripting
- Solid experience with AWS services such as CloudFormation, S3, Glue, EMR/Spark, RDS, Redshift, DynamoDB, Lambda, Step Functions, IAM, KMS, SM etc.
- Experience implementing metadata solutions leveraging AWS non-relational data solutions such as ElastiCache and DynamoDB.
- Experience in AWS data lake/data warehouse/business analytics
- Experience and understanding of various core AWS services such as IAM, Cloud Formation, EC2, S3, EMR/Spark, Glue, Datasync, CloudHealth, CloudWatch, Lambda, Athena, and Redshift
- Experience in system analysis, design, development, and implementation of data ingestion pipeline in AWS
- Experience with DevOps and Continuous Integration/Delivery (CI/CD) concepts and tools
- Experience with business intelligence tools such as Tableau, Power BI or equivalent
- Knowledge of ETL/ELT
- Experience in production support from Level 1 to Level 3
- Awareness of Data Management & Governance tools
- Working experience with Hadoop, HDFS, SQOOP, Hive, Python, and Spark is desired
- Experience working on Agile projects
Prudential Financial, Inc. of the United States is not affiliated with Prudential plc. which is headquartered in the United Kingdom.
Prudential is a multinational financial services leader with operations in the United States, Asia, Europe, and Latin America. Leveraging its heritage of life insurance and asset management expertise, Prudential is focused on helping individual and institutional customers grow and protect their wealth. The company's well-known Rock symbol is an icon of strength, stability, expertise and innovation that has stood the test of time. Prudential's businesses offer a variety of products and services, including life insurance, annuities, retirement-related services, mutual funds, asset management, and real estate services.
We recognize that our strength and success are directly linked to the quality and skills of our diverse associates. We are proud to be a place where talented people who want to make a difference can grow as professionals, leaders, and as individuals. Visit www.prudential.com to learn more about our values, our history and our brand.
Prudential is an equal opportunity employer. All qualified applicants will receive consideration for employment without regard to race, color, religion, national origin, ancestry, sex, sexual orientation, gender identity, national origin, genetics, disability, marital status, age, veteran status, domestic partner status , medical condition or any other characteristic protected by law.
The Prudential Insurance Company of America, Newark, NJ and its affiliates.
Note that this posting is intended for individual applicants. Search firms or agencies should email Staffing at staffingagencies@prudential.com for more information about doing business with Prudential.
PEOPLE WITH DISABILITIES:
If you need an accommodation to complete the application process, which may include an assessment, please email accommodations.hw@prudential.com.
Please note that the above email is solely for individuals with disabilities requesting an accommodation. If you are experiencing a technical issue with your application or an assessment, please email careers.technicalsupport@prudential.com to request assistance.